What is “Do Accountants Use Calculators?”
The question “do accountants use calculators?” might seem simple, but it delves into the core of modern accounting practices. In essence, yes, accountants absolutely use calculators, but the definition of “calculator” has evolved dramatically. It’s no longer just about the handheld device for basic arithmetic; it encompasses a vast array of digital tools, software, and sophisticated systems designed to manage, analyze, and report financial data.
Definition
When we ask “do accountants use calculators,” we’re referring to their reliance on any device or software that performs mathematical operations to aid in financial record-keeping, analysis, and reporting. This ranges from basic arithmetic functions to complex financial modeling, tax calculations, and auditing procedures. The modern “calculator” for an accountant is often an integrated part of larger accounting software, enterprise resource planning (ERP) systems, or specialized financial analysis tools.

Common Misconceptions About Accountants and Calculators
Several misconceptions persist regarding how accountants use calculators:
- Myth 1: Accountants only use basic handheld calculators. While basic calculators are still used for quick checks, the bulk of complex calculations is handled by software.
- Myth 2: Software has eliminated the need for accountants to understand calculations. Accountants still need a deep understanding of financial principles to interpret results, set up formulas, and identify errors, even when using advanced tools.
- Myth 3: All accounting software is the same. Different software caters to different firm sizes, industries, and complexities, impacting how accountants use calculators within those systems.
- Myth 4: Automation means less human judgment. Automation handles repetitive tasks, freeing accountants to focus on strategic analysis, problem-solving, and client advisory, which still requires significant human judgment.

Key Factors That Affect Accountant Tool Reliance Results
The results from our estimator, and indeed the broader question of “do accountants use calculators,” are influenced by a multitude of interconnected factors. Understanding these helps in making informed decisions about technology adoption.
- Volume of Transactions: High transaction volumes inherently increase the need for automated tools. Manually processing thousands of entries daily is not only inefficient but also highly prone to errors. Software can handle this scale with speed and accuracy, making it indispensable for how accountants use calculators in high-volume environments.
- Complexity of Financial Operations: Simple arithmetic can be done on a basic calculator, but complex tasks like derivatives valuation, multi-currency consolidations, or intricate tax planning require specialized financial calculators, advanced spreadsheet functions, or dedicated financial modeling software. The more complex the operations, the greater the reliance on sophisticated tools.
- Regulatory Compliance and Reporting Requirements: Accountants must adhere to various accounting standards (GAAP, IFRS) and tax laws. Specialized software often has built-in compliance features, automated reporting, and audit trails that are difficult to manage manually. This ensures that when accountants use calculators, they are also meeting regulatory demands.
- Risk Tolerance and Error Management: Manual processes, especially with high volume or complexity, carry a higher risk of human error. Firms with low-risk tolerance will naturally lean towards automated solutions that minimize manual intervention and provide robust validation, thereby reducing the need for manual checks with a basic calculator.
- Cost of Technology vs. Labor: The investment in advanced accounting software and systems must be weighed against the cost of manual labor and the potential for errors. As labor costs rise and technology becomes more accessible, the economic argument for greater tool reliance strengthens. This influences how accountants use calculators as part of a broader tech stack.
- Integration with Other Business Systems: Modern accounting doesn’t operate in a vacuum. Integration with CRM, ERP, payroll, and inventory systems streamlines data flow, reduces redundant data entry, and provides a holistic view of financial health. The more integrated the business environment, the more sophisticated the accounting tools need to be.
- Client Expectations and Service Offerings: Clients increasingly expect real-time financial insights, proactive advice, and efficient service. This pushes accountants to adopt tools that enable faster processing, better analytics, and more collaborative platforms, moving far beyond the capabilities of a simple calculator.
- Staff Skill Set and Training: The effectiveness of any tool depends on the user’s proficiency. Investment in technology must be accompanied by adequate training for staff to maximize its benefits. A firm with a tech-savvy team will naturally make better use of advanced tools.
Frequently Asked Questions (FAQ) About Accountants and Calculators
Q: Do accountants still use basic handheld calculators?
A: Yes, for quick, simple calculations or double-checking figures, a basic handheld calculator can still be convenient. However, for the vast majority of their work, they rely on more advanced digital tools and software.
Q: What kind of “calculators” do modern accountants use?
A: Modern accountants use a range of “calculators” including advanced spreadsheet software (like Excel), specialized financial calculators, accounting software (e.g., QuickBooks, Xero), ERP systems (e.g., SAP, Oracle), tax preparation software, and financial modeling tools. These tools are essential for how accountants use calculators in their daily tasks.
Q: Has accounting software replaced the need for mathematical skills?
A: Absolutely not. While software automates calculations, accountants still need strong mathematical and analytical skills to understand the underlying principles, interpret results, identify discrepancies, and design appropriate financial models. They need to know *what* to calculate and *why*.
Q: How does automation impact how accountants use calculators?
A: Automation reduces the need for manual, repetitive calculations, freeing accountants to focus on higher-value tasks like analysis, strategy, and client advisory. It shifts the role of the “calculator” from a manual device to an integrated, intelligent system.
Q: Is it possible for an accountant to work without any digital tools?
A: In today’s complex financial landscape, it’s virtually impossible for an accountant to operate efficiently and accurately without digital tools. Even the smallest businesses benefit from basic accounting software. The question is not if accountants use calculators, but which ones.
Q: What are the risks of relying too much on manual calculations?
A: Relying heavily on manual calculations increases the risk of human error, takes significantly more time, makes auditing difficult, and hinders scalability. It can lead to inaccurate financial statements, compliance issues, and missed opportunities for strategic insights.

Q: Do accountants use calculators for tax preparation?
A: Yes, extensively. While tax preparation software automates many calculations, accountants use calculators (both handheld and software-based) to verify figures, perform “what-if” scenarios, and calculate complex deductions or credits that might not be fully automated. The software itself acts as a sophisticated calculator.
